About
The Model 7100 Series is a semi-automatic dicing saw. Semiconductor, glass, and plastic substrates of all types can be automatically or manually cut. This dicing Saw is optimized for multi-angle dicing of tight tolerance substrates up to 200 mm diameter in size.
Check the Dicing Saw Recipes page for the blades we currently stock.
An ADT WM-966 tape applicator is used to mount samples to UV-release tape for dicing and an Ultron Systems UH104-8 UV lamp system is used to release samples post dicing.

Detailed Specifications
- Maximum Wafer Size: 8"
- Parts mounted to UV-release tape for dicing
- Automated cut maps at multiple angles (0° and 90° typical)
- ~Few micron alignment to on-wafer features.
- Thermocarbon Resnoid dicing blades provided by Staff
